The Production Finance organization is looking for a highly self-motivated individual to partner with the SEC (Space Electronics Center) to analyze, forecast, and identify risk/opps to program manufacturing scope (electronics and harness) progressing through the manufacturing center. This analyst partners with the MPM (Manufacturing Program Manager) to develop actionable financial targets to technician and functional support populations, as well as taking action with Production leadership to mitigate any overruns to financial targets. The analyst will also have continuous interaction with program finance and CAM counterparts to surface any cost issues or opportunities that the analyst and MPM are discovering on the manufacturing floor.

Basic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Accounting, or Manufacturing or any other related disciplines or any other discipline or a Master's degree
- Demonstrated ability to perform detailed data analysis and translate findings into actionable recommendations.
- Proven effective analytical skills
- Ability to multi-task and balance many diverse priorities in a high-pressure environment
- Advanced Microsoft Office skills
Desired Skills
- 5+ years of related Program or Production finance experience
- Substantial experience partnering and communicating with technical and non-financially literate stakeholders
- Expert in Tableau, Tableau Prep, Excel, Power Query, and Alteryx software
- Experience in Cobra and SAP systems
- Knowledge of manufacturing processes, production order mechanics, and Production organization structure
- Knowledge of Program structure, processes, and financial systems
- Self-starter and ability to operate autonomously to meet objectives
- Ability to balance multiple priorities, stakeholders, and program needs
Pay Information
Full-Time Salary Range: $81500.00 - $151300.00
At Lockheed Martin, we know mission success starts with taking care of our people. Our Total Rewards program is designed to attract top talent, support your well-being, and help you grow—both professionally and personally.
The salary range for this position is as listed on the requisition. Please note that the salary information listed is a general guideline only. Lockheed Martin considers factors such as (but not limited to) scope and responsibilities of the position, candidate's work experience, education/ training, key skills as well as market(work location) and business considerations when extending an offer.
Benefits offered: Medical, Dental, Vision, Flexible work arrangements and schedules (e.g., 4x10), 401(k) match, Paid time off, Holidays, Parental Leave, EAP, Flexible Spending Accounts, Education Assistance, Life Insurance, Short-Term Disability, and Long-Term Disability.
- Annual short-term and/or long-term incentive compensation programs may be offered depending on the position. Payments under these annual programs are not guaranteed and can vary from year to year and are tied to a range of performance metrics.
- For (Washington state applicants only) Non-represented full-time employees: accrue at least 10 hours per month of Paid Time Off (PTO) to be used for incidental absences and other reasons; receive at least 90 hours for holidays. Represented full time employees accrue 6.67 hours of Vacation per month; accrue up to 52 hours of sick leave annually; receive at least 96 hours for holidays. PTO, Vacation, sick leave, and holiday hours are prorated based on start date during the calendar year.
